  /**
   * Remove from our <tt>jids</tt> map all entries that have not seen any activity (i.e. neither
   * outgoing nor incoming messags) for more than JID_INACTIVITY_TIMEOUT. Note that this method is
   * not synchronous and that it is only meant for use by the {@link #getThreadIDForAddress(String)}
   * and {@link #putJidForAddress(String, String)}
   */
  private void purgeOldJids() {
    long currentTime = System.currentTimeMillis();

    Iterator<Map.Entry<String, StoredThreadID>> entries = jids.entrySet().iterator();

    while (entries.hasNext()) {
      Map.Entry<String, StoredThreadID> entry = entries.next();
      StoredThreadID target = entry.getValue();

      if (currentTime - target.lastUpdatedTime > JID_INACTIVITY_TIMEOUT) entries.remove();
    }
  }
  /**
   * Verifies that all operation sets have the type they are declarded to have.
   *
   * @throws java.lang.Exception if a class indicated in one of the keys could not be forName()ed.
   */
  public void testOperationSetTypes() throws Exception {
    Map<String, OperationSet> supportedOperationSets =
        fixture.provider1.getSupportedOperationSets();

    // make sure that keys (which are supposed to be class names) correspond
    // what the class of the values recorded against them.
    for (Map.Entry<String, OperationSet> entry : supportedOperationSets.entrySet()) {
      String setName = entry.getKey();
      Object opSet = entry.getValue();

      assertTrue(
          opSet + " was not an instance of " + setName + " as declared",
          Class.forName(setName).isInstance(opSet));
    }
  }
  /**
   * Makes sure that conference is allocated for given <tt>room</tt>.
   *
   * @param room name of the MUC room of Jitsi Meet conference.
   * @param properties configuration properties, see {@link JitsiMeetConfig} for the list of valid
   *     properties.
   * @throws Exception if any error occurs.
   */
  private void createConference(String room, Map<String, String> properties) throws Exception {
    JitsiMeetConfig config = new JitsiMeetConfig(properties);

    JitsiMeetConference conference =
        new JitsiMeetConference(room, focusUserName, protocolProviderHandler, this, config);

    conferences.put(room, conference);

    StringBuilder options = new StringBuilder();
    for (Map.Entry<String, String> option : properties.entrySet()) {
      options.append("\n    ").append(option.getKey()).append(": ").append(option.getValue());
    }

    logger.info(
        "Created new focus for "
            + room
            + "@"
            + focusUserDomain
            + " conferences count: "
            + conferences.size()
            + " options:"
            + options.toString());

    // Send focus created event
    EventAdmin eventAdmin = FocusBundleActivator.getEventAdmin();
    if (eventAdmin != null) {
      eventAdmin.sendEvent(EventFactory.focusCreated(conference.getId(), conference.getRoomName()));
    }

    try {
      conference.start();
    } catch (Exception e) {
      logger.info("Exception while trying to start the conference", e);

      // stop() method is called by the conference automatically in order
      // to not release the lock on JitsiMeetConference instance and avoid
      // a deadlock. It may happen when this thread is about to call
      // conference.stop() and another thread has entered the method
      // before us. That other thread will try to call
      // FocusManager.conferenceEnded, but we're still holding the lock
      // on FocusManager instance.

      // conference.stop();

      throw e;
    }
  }

  /**
   * Attach any custom headers pre configured for the account. Added only to message Requests. The
   * header account properties are of form: ConfigHeader.N.Name=HeaderName
   * ConfigHeader.N.Value=HeaderValue ConfigHeader.N.Method=SIP_MethodName (optional) Where N is the
   * index of the header, multiple custom headers can be added. Name is the header name to use and
   * Value is its value. The optional property is whether to use a specific request method to attach
   * headers to or if missing we will attach it to all requests.
   *
   * @param message the message that we'd like to attach custom headers to.
   * @param protocolProvider the protocol provider to check for configured custom headers.
   */
  static void attachConfigHeaders(
      Message message, ProtocolProviderServiceSipImpl protocolProvider) {
    if (message instanceof Response) return;

    Request request = (Request) message;

    Map<String, String> props = protocolProvider.getAccountID().getAccountProperties();

    Map<String, Map<String, String>> headers = new HashMap<String, Map<String, String>>();

    // parse the properties into the map where the index is the key
    for (Map.Entry<String, String> entry : props.entrySet()) {
      String pName = entry.getKey();
      String prefStr = entry.getValue();
      String name;
      String ix;

      if (!pName.startsWith(ACC_PROPERTY_CONFIG_HEADER) || prefStr == null) continue;

      prefStr = prefStr.trim();

      if (pName.contains(".")) {
        pName = pName.replaceAll(ACC_PROPERTY_CONFIG_HEADER + ".", "");
        name = pName.substring(pName.lastIndexOf('.') + 1).trim();

        if (!pName.contains(".")) continue;

        ix = pName.substring(0, pName.lastIndexOf('.')).trim();
      } else continue;

      Map<String, String> headerValues = headers.get(ix);

      if (headerValues == null) {
        headerValues = new HashMap<String, String>();
        headers.put(ix, headerValues);
      }

      headerValues.put(name, prefStr);
    }

    // process the found custom headers
    for (Map<String, String> headerValues : headers.values()) {
      String method = headerValues.get(ACC_PROPERTY_CONFIG_HEADER_METHOD);

      // if there is a method setting and is different from
      // current request method skip this header
      // if any of the required properties are missing skip (Name & Value)
      if ((method != null && !request.getMethod().equalsIgnoreCase(method))
          || !headerValues.containsKey(ACC_PROPERTY_CONFIG_HEADER_NAME)
          || !headerValues.containsKey(ACC_PROPERTY_CONFIG_HEADER_VALUE)) continue;

      try {
        String name = headerValues.get(ACC_PROPERTY_CONFIG_HEADER_NAME);
        String value = processParams(headerValues.get(ACC_PROPERTY_CONFIG_HEADER_VALUE), request);

        Header h = request.getHeader(name);

        // makes possible overriding already created headers which
        // are not custom one
        // RouteHeader is used by ProxyRouter/DefaultRouter and we
        // cannot use it as custom header if we want to add it
        if ((h != null && !(h instanceof CustomHeader)) || name.equals(SIPHeaderNames.ROUTE)) {
          request.setHeader(protocolProvider.getHeaderFactory().createHeader(name, value));
        } else request.addHeader(new CustomHeaderList(name, value));
      } catch (Exception e) {
        logger.error("Cannot create custom header", e);
      }
    }
  }
